About the Author

Kanayo is a 1998 graduate of Secretarial Administration from the prestigious Federal Polytechnic, Oko, Anambra State, Nigeria.

A modern-day philosopher, poet, song writer, social critic, teacher, freethinker, and outspoken human rights activist, he is a travelling evangelist, journalistic columnist and a professional footballer who is always at loggerheads with despotic leaderships in Africa and other parts of the world.

Due to his provocative, satirical essays and crusades he was recently appointed the cordinator of Europe and America for Global Peace and Justice watch, a non-profit, non-religious international human rights organisation. He is currently on and in self-exile .

This anthology is his sixth but first published book in Europe.
